GENERAL SUMMARY: The Registered Nurse position is responsible for providing skilled nursing care to residents. This includes direct resident care, conferring with other disciplines, referring to community resources and/or utilizing resource materials as needed. This position also participates in case conferences and staff meetings, completes paperwork in a timely manner, and confers and meets with physicians, discharge planners and other community persons as needed or directed.

R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Resident status appraisal; adequate knowledge of clinical diseases; ability to perform nursing treatments and procedures as prescribed for residents.
  • Administers appropriate medications; knowledge of specialized diets and medications commonly prescribed to residents.
  • Knowledge and awareness of rehabilitative and preventative aspects of care and ensures resident safety, comfort, and protection.
  • Supervises and directs care given to resident by LVN's and CNA's in an appropriate manner. Ensures continuity of care by appropriately directing, coaching and counseling support staff.
  • Assists physician in making rounds and assessments of residents.
  • Coordinates resident care between disciplines.
  • Documents each resident, reflecting skilled care, resident instruction and patient/family response, doctor notification and specific plan for ongoing care.
  • Submits written plans of treatment reflecting resident status and nursing care plans in a timely and accurate manner.
  • Submits required documentation within deadlines; follows documentation procedures as required by Title XXII and OBRA rules and regulations & uses accurate medical terminology.

Qualifications

  • Bachelor's Degree or Associate's Degree or Nursing School Diploma.
  • Valid California Registered Nursing License and current CPR certification required.
  • One year recent Skilled Nursing experience preferred.
